First Chamber Mixer of Year Triples as Open House

Local auto shop encourages attendees to bring Food Bank donations

January 7, 2013

SANTA MARIA, CA – Rizzoli’s Automotive will host the first Santa Maria Valley Chamber of Commerce Mixer of 2013 on Jan. 17 at its Santa Maria shop.

Doubling as an open house, the event will showcase local wineries, local eateries and bakeries and will also feature a donation center where guests can bring canned food donations to support the Santa Barbara County Food Bank. There will also be a fully restored, classic 1955 Mercedes Benz 300 SL Gullwing on display.

Many families will go hungry this holiday season, but what most people don’t realize is that many more go hungry all year round. That’s why Rizzoli’s Automotive is calling on the community to consider giving not just during the holidays, but also throughout the year. Guests and Chamber members will mingle, view an interactive vehicle diagnostic demonstration and tour the auto shop located at 1149 West Tama Lane off Skyway Drive in Santa Maria on Jan 17 from 5 to 7 p.m.

Rizzoli’s Automotive has partnered with the Santa Barbara County Food Bank since 2007 to combat the hunger epidemic here on the Central Coast. The local auto shop asks that those who wish to donate food can drop off pantry items such as canned fruit and vegetables, oatmeal, whole grain crackers, dried pasta, rice, canned meats and beans, canned soup, peanut butter and other non-perishable food items.

“We’re so fortunate to have our business in such a family-oriented community,” said Kyle Rizzoli, general manager of Rizzoli’s Automotive. “But thousands of people go hungry in Santa Barbara County every year, and we just thought this would be a great opportunity for the community to give to those who are less fortunate.”
